Actually, the vast majority would be caught with [2468]0$/

I've quarantined thousands of these since I put the rule in on Tuesday.
Only about 10 have been xx30, the rest would have been caught by this 
modification.

Also, I don't add enough points to block based on this rule alone.
The Received rule, yes.  This one is just sort of a placeholder so I can
investigate if I start seeing a bunch that match on the Date rule but
no longer match on the forged Received rule.
